# WaveGlance Environments

WaveGlance renders audio waveform previews for the Osterfeld media library. Three environments: `dev` (shared, resets nightly), `staging` (mirrors prod data, sanitized audio only), and `prod`. Contractors get dev and staging access by default. Renders are queued through the fanout worker; don't hit the renderer directly. Peak-quality previews only run in prod — dev uses the fast low-res path, so don't file bugs about blurry output there. Each environment overrides the base settings, which are listed below.

config for bahop-baduf:
[kasion]
team = lamath
access_code = ac_d807e5
host = kasion.paliqcloud.corp
port = 4000
owner = julix.tamvan
peer = frair.qorvelsoft.local

Handover Note — Director Transition, Procurement

To department heads: I'm passing the second-source supplier search for the Oreline casing components to Director Hathwell. Two candidates remain under evaluation; audit reports are filed in the shared drive. Budget approval stands through quarter-end. The confidential sourcing strategy is summarized just below for reference.

board note of kadug-tawig: Only 5 of the 100 pilot accounts renewed Oliath, so a churn review is set for April 15.

Finance Review Summary — Q3 Budget Request, Orvane Systems

The Tallbrook division requests 1.4M for tooling upgrades at the Merrowfield plant. Payback modelled at 22 months; assumptions reviewed by the controls team and found conservative. Headcount impact: none. Opex uplift of 3% in year one, offset by scrap reduction thereafter. Finance recommends approval with quarterly draw-downs rather than a single release. Competing requests from Kelverton and Dray units were deferred. The committee's reasoning rests on strategic context noted below.

board note of tagug-hahag: Praionax Logistics is in early talks to buy Julaxek Group for about $36.3 million. The Julmir launch date is March 1, and nothing goes to the press before then.

# Service Accounts: String Extraction

The `extract-i18n` script pulls translatable strings from all Bramblewick repos and pushes them to the Glossa service. It runs under the `i18n-extractor` service account. Do not run it under your personal account; Glossa rate-limits individual users aggressively. The account has write access to the staging catalog only. Set the token in your shell before invoking the script. The current staging token is below.

API key for kahap-kafog: zpat15_6qzxZ7YR8aDwjmp